Loading Dockerfile +3 −1 Original line number Diff line number Diff line Loading @@ -11,7 +11,9 @@ ENV ES_CLUSTER_NAME="clustername" \ ES_BOOTSTRAP_MEMORY_LOCK="true" \ ES_INDICES_QUERY_BOOL_MAX_CLAUSE_COUNT=30000 \ ES_NETWORK_HOST="0.0.0.0" \ ES_DISCOVERY_ZEN_MINIMUM_MASTER_NODES=1 \ ES_NETWORK_BIND_HOST="0.0.0.0" \ ES_NETWORK_PUBLISH_HOST="_eth0_" \ ES_DISCOVERY_ZEN_MINIMUM_MASTER_NODES=2 \ ES_PATH="/usr/share/elasticsearch" ENV ES_DATA_PATH="${ES_PATH}/data" Loading docker-compose.dev.yml +1 −0 Original line number Diff line number Diff line Loading @@ -10,6 +10,7 @@ services: environment: - ES_CLUSTER_NAME=elasticsearch_dev - ES_NODE_NAME=node-1 - ES_DISCOVERY_ZEN_MINIMUM_MASTER_NODES=1 - ES_DISCOVERY_ZEN_PING_UNICAST_HOSTS=elasticsearch ulimits: memlock: Loading docker-compose.prod.yml +0 −3 Original line number Diff line number Diff line Loading @@ -6,7 +6,6 @@ services: - ES_CLUSTER_NAME=redmic - ES_NODE_NAME={{.Service.Name}} - ES_DISCOVERY_ZEN_PING_UNICAST_HOSTS=['elasticsearch-1', 'elasticsearch-2', 'elasticsearch-3'] - ES_DISCOVERY_ZEN_MINIMUM_MASTER_NODES=2 deploy: mode: replicated replicas: 1 Loading @@ -23,7 +22,6 @@ services: - ES_CLUSTER_NAME=redmic - ES_NODE_NAME={{.Service.Name}} - ES_DISCOVERY_ZEN_PING_UNICAST_HOSTS=['elasticsearch-1', 'elasticsearch-2', 'elasticsearch-3'] - ES_DISCOVERY_ZEN_MINIMUM_MASTER_NODES=2 deploy: mode: replicated replicas: 1 Loading @@ -40,7 +38,6 @@ services: - ES_CLUSTER_NAME=redmic - ES_NODE_NAME={{.Service.Name}} - ES_DISCOVERY_ZEN_PING_UNICAST_HOSTS=['elasticsearch-1', 'elasticsearch-2', 'elasticsearch-3'] - ES_DISCOVERY_ZEN_MINIMUM_MASTER_NODES=2 deploy: mode: replicated replicas: 1 Loading docker-compose.tmpl.yml +18 −0 Original line number Diff line number Diff line Loading @@ -18,6 +18,12 @@ services: - ELASTIC_USER - ELASTIC_USER_PASS - ELASTIC_USER_ROLE healthcheck: test: curl -sSf -u "${ELASTIC_USER}:${ELASTIC_USER_PASS}" http://localhost:${PORT1}/_cluster/health > /dev/null interval: 30s timeout: 10s retries: 3 start_period: 2m elasticsearch-2: image: ${IMAGE_NAME}:${IMAGE_TAG:-latest} Loading @@ -36,6 +42,12 @@ services: - ELASTIC_USER - ELASTIC_USER_PASS - ELASTIC_USER_ROLE healthcheck: test: curl -sSf -u "${ELASTIC_USER}:${ELASTIC_USER_PASS}" http://localhost:${PORT1}/_cluster/health > /dev/null interval: 30s timeout: 10s retries: 3 start_period: 2m elasticsearch-3: image: ${IMAGE_NAME}:${IMAGE_TAG:-latest} Loading @@ -54,6 +66,12 @@ services: - ELASTIC_USER - ELASTIC_USER_PASS - ELASTIC_USER_ROLE healthcheck: test: curl -sSf -u "${ELASTIC_USER}:${ELASTIC_USER_PASS}" http://localhost:${PORT1}/_cluster/health > /dev/null interval: 30s timeout: 10s retries: 3 start_period: 2m networks: elastic-net: Loading Loading
Dockerfile +3 −1 Original line number Diff line number Diff line Loading @@ -11,7 +11,9 @@ ENV ES_CLUSTER_NAME="clustername" \ ES_BOOTSTRAP_MEMORY_LOCK="true" \ ES_INDICES_QUERY_BOOL_MAX_CLAUSE_COUNT=30000 \ ES_NETWORK_HOST="0.0.0.0" \ ES_DISCOVERY_ZEN_MINIMUM_MASTER_NODES=1 \ ES_NETWORK_BIND_HOST="0.0.0.0" \ ES_NETWORK_PUBLISH_HOST="_eth0_" \ ES_DISCOVERY_ZEN_MINIMUM_MASTER_NODES=2 \ ES_PATH="/usr/share/elasticsearch" ENV ES_DATA_PATH="${ES_PATH}/data" Loading
docker-compose.dev.yml +1 −0 Original line number Diff line number Diff line Loading @@ -10,6 +10,7 @@ services: environment: - ES_CLUSTER_NAME=elasticsearch_dev - ES_NODE_NAME=node-1 - ES_DISCOVERY_ZEN_MINIMUM_MASTER_NODES=1 - ES_DISCOVERY_ZEN_PING_UNICAST_HOSTS=elasticsearch ulimits: memlock: Loading
docker-compose.prod.yml +0 −3 Original line number Diff line number Diff line Loading @@ -6,7 +6,6 @@ services: - ES_CLUSTER_NAME=redmic - ES_NODE_NAME={{.Service.Name}} - ES_DISCOVERY_ZEN_PING_UNICAST_HOSTS=['elasticsearch-1', 'elasticsearch-2', 'elasticsearch-3'] - ES_DISCOVERY_ZEN_MINIMUM_MASTER_NODES=2 deploy: mode: replicated replicas: 1 Loading @@ -23,7 +22,6 @@ services: - ES_CLUSTER_NAME=redmic - ES_NODE_NAME={{.Service.Name}} - ES_DISCOVERY_ZEN_PING_UNICAST_HOSTS=['elasticsearch-1', 'elasticsearch-2', 'elasticsearch-3'] - ES_DISCOVERY_ZEN_MINIMUM_MASTER_NODES=2 deploy: mode: replicated replicas: 1 Loading @@ -40,7 +38,6 @@ services: - ES_CLUSTER_NAME=redmic - ES_NODE_NAME={{.Service.Name}} - ES_DISCOVERY_ZEN_PING_UNICAST_HOSTS=['elasticsearch-1', 'elasticsearch-2', 'elasticsearch-3'] - ES_DISCOVERY_ZEN_MINIMUM_MASTER_NODES=2 deploy: mode: replicated replicas: 1 Loading
docker-compose.tmpl.yml +18 −0 Original line number Diff line number Diff line Loading @@ -18,6 +18,12 @@ services: - ELASTIC_USER - ELASTIC_USER_PASS - ELASTIC_USER_ROLE healthcheck: test: curl -sSf -u "${ELASTIC_USER}:${ELASTIC_USER_PASS}" http://localhost:${PORT1}/_cluster/health > /dev/null interval: 30s timeout: 10s retries: 3 start_period: 2m elasticsearch-2: image: ${IMAGE_NAME}:${IMAGE_TAG:-latest} Loading @@ -36,6 +42,12 @@ services: - ELASTIC_USER - ELASTIC_USER_PASS - ELASTIC_USER_ROLE healthcheck: test: curl -sSf -u "${ELASTIC_USER}:${ELASTIC_USER_PASS}" http://localhost:${PORT1}/_cluster/health > /dev/null interval: 30s timeout: 10s retries: 3 start_period: 2m elasticsearch-3: image: ${IMAGE_NAME}:${IMAGE_TAG:-latest} Loading @@ -54,6 +66,12 @@ services: - ELASTIC_USER - ELASTIC_USER_PASS - ELASTIC_USER_ROLE healthcheck: test: curl -sSf -u "${ELASTIC_USER}:${ELASTIC_USER_PASS}" http://localhost:${PORT1}/_cluster/health > /dev/null interval: 30s timeout: 10s retries: 3 start_period: 2m networks: elastic-net: Loading